Ahmed textile reported sales of Rs.32 million and it’s cost of goods sold is Rs. 12.8 million in 2020. The balance sheet of the company is furnished below: Ahmed Textile Balance Sheet As of December 31,2020 In Rs. Thousands Assets Liabilities and Equity Cash Rs. 1,954 Accounts payable Rs. 1,300 Account receivable 4,414 Notes payable 1,000 Inventory 1,414 Accruals 1,220 Total current assets 7,782 Total current liabilities 3,520 Long term liabilities 3,000 Total liabilities 6,520 Fixed assets 8,500 Common equity 9,762 Total assets 16,282 Total 16,282 *company is operating for 365 days a year. What is the net working capital of Ahmed Textile in 2020? What is Ahmed Textile’s Cash Conversion Cycle in 2020? What is Ahmed Textile’s Operating Cycle in 2020? Assume that the average accounts receivable days for the textile industry is 30 days. What should be the cash conversion cycle of Ahmed Textile if it wants to match its accounts receivable days to industry average of 30 days?
